Shut Off Valve Installation in Denver, CO
Shut off valve installation services involve adding or replacing valves that control the flow of water, gas, or other utilities within a property. These valves are essential for managing utility supply to appliances, fixtures, or entire systems, making them a critical component for maintenance, repairs, or emergency shut-offs. Projects typically include installing new shut off valves during plumbing upgrades, replacing outdated or leaking valves, or adding valves to improve control over specific areas of a home or commercial property. Property owners often seek this service to ensure quick and easy access to shut-off points, which can be vital during repairs or emergencies.
Before requesting shut off valve installation, property owners usually want to understand the types of valves suitable for their needs, the locations where valves should be installed, and any potential impact on existing plumbing or utility systems. It's also common to inquire about the compatibility of new valves with current fixtures and appliances, as well as the benefits of different valve materials and designs. Having a clear understanding of these factors helps ensure the installation aligns with safety, convenience, and future maintenance considerations.

Shut Off Valve Installation Questions
Why is a shut off valve important for my home? A shut off valve allows quick control of water flow to specific areas or appliances, helping prevent water damage and enabling easier maintenance.
Where should a shut off valve be installed? It is typically installed near major water entry points or appliances like sinks, toilets, and water heaters for convenient access.
Can a shut off valve be added to an existing plumbing system? Yes, a shut off valve can be installed in existing plumbing to improve control and safety for various fixtures and appliances.
What types of shut off valves are commonly used? Common types include ball valves and gate valves, chosen based on the specific application and ease of use.
